What size is a 33 inch tire on a 17 inch rim?
Tire size equivalent chart for 33″, 35″, 37″ or 40″ tires
33″ Tires (+/- 0.50″ in overall diameter) | ||
---|---|---|
15″ | 16″ | 17″ |
33X950-15 | 285/75-16 | 275/70-17 |
33X10.50-15 | 305/70-16 | 255/75-17 |
33X11.50-15 | 375/55-16 | 285/70-17 |

Do wider tires reduce gas mileage?
For example, larger tires decrease your fuel economy because they are heavier, while smaller tires increase fuel efficiency. Bigger tires also have a higher rolling resistance than smaller tires which means they require more resistance and effort to get them rolling. Tire treads can also impact your fuel economy.
Are 305 tires bigger than 285?
The 305 means that it is wider than a 285. The 75R is what dictates how tall the tire is. You would need a 305/70R to be the same height as a 285/75R. Example – 305/50R16 = 28 inches tall, and a 305/85R16 = 36.4 inches tall.
